Chargers Play Well in Loss to Whitworth

Though the final score does not reflect the initial feeling the title of this article gives, the Lancaster Bible College women's basketball coaching staff was pleased with the way the Chargers played in their 95-49 loss against Whitworth University on Saturday night.

Lauren Heliger and Emily Lloyd each had 17 points for the Chargers who went 0-2 on their West Coast trip to Washington. Emily Guthrie had a game-high 29 points for Whitworth who improved to 4-6. Turnovers plagued the Chargers as they committed 25 and Whitworth scored 43 points off of those turnovers. 

LBC is now 2-4 and does not play until January 3 against NCCAA East Region rival Baptist Bible College. Tip-off is scheduled for 4 p.m. The Chargers have not beaten the Defenders since the 2002-03 season and are 12-65 all-time against BBC.
